Oak Springs Care Home offers residential, dementia care and respite for older people.

The Liverpool-based care home's staff are passionate about how they care for residents.

Decorated to offer warm, safe and welcoming surroundings, caring staff ensure residents can maintain their independence and feel at home.

Oak Springs provides 24-hour individualised care in high-quality, comfortable surroundings with excellent facilities.

Built on three floors, the care home is built to a modern standard that ensures it is energy efficient and kind to the environment.

Overall Experience  Overall Experience 2.0 out of 5

My mum was a resident at Oak Springs for nearly four years. During that time while the care she received from individual staff members was often great, it seemed to us that the management consistently put profit above compassion when dealing with the residents. Though my mum was one of the longest-staying
residents she could not remember ever having a chat with the management team or them showing any interest in her welfare. Indeed on a couple of occasions, it appeared to us that her welfare was of far lower priority than keeping up appearances.
When Mum died in August 2021 in her room at Oak Springs, no one from management contacted us until we ourselves wrote the following week to ask for more information about her death.
We would like to thank some of the individual carers who looked after Mum, but the management ethos needs to fundamentally change before Oak Springs will feel like a home.

Current Review Score: 9.8 (9.758)

Overview of Review Score

The Review Score of 9.8 (9.758) out of 10 for Oak Springs Care Home is based on a) the Average Rating and b) the number of positive Reviews.

  • a) The Average Rating is 4.8 out of 5 from 33 Reviews in the last 24 months.

  • b) The score for the number of positive Reviews is 5.0 out of 5 from 31 positive Reviews in the last 24 months.

Detailed Breakdown of Review Score

The maximum Review Score for a Care Home is 10, which is made up from the Average Rating of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) and the Number of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) in the last 24 months:

  • a) 5 Points are available for the Average Rating from all Reviews in the last 24 months.

    The Average Rating of 4.758 for Oak Springs Care Home is calculated as follows: ( (329 Excellents x 5) + (37 Goods x 4) + (24 Satisfactorys x 3) + (2 Poors x 2) + (1 Very Poors x 1) ) ÷ 393 Ratings = 4.758

  • b) 5 Points are available for the number of Positive Reviews in the last 24 months. A Positive Review is defined as any Review with an 'Overall Experience' of '4' or '5' (out of a max rating '5').

    The 5 Points relating to the number of positive Reviews for Oak Springs Care Home is based on 31 positive Reviews in the last 24 months and is calculated as per below:

    The 5 points available are broken down as follows:

    • i) 4 points are available for the first 10 Positive Reviews in the last 24 months; 3 points for the first Positive Review, and then 0.125 Points for each of the next four Positive Reviews and then 0.1 Points for the next five Positive Reviews. (1st = 3.000, 2nd = 0.125, 3rd = 0.125, 4th = 0.125, 5th = 0.125, 6th = 0.100, 7th = 0.100, 8th = 0.100, 9th = 0.100, 10th = 0.100) 3 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 = 4

    • ii) 1 point is available for the number of Positive Reviews reaching 20% of the registered maximum number of service users in the last 24 months. If this number is partially reached, then that proportion of 1 point is given. eg a Care Home registered for a maximum of 50 service users has to reach 10 Positive Reviews to receive 1 point, if it has 7 reviews it will receive 0.7 points. 20% of the 74 registered maximum number of service users is 14.8, which has been reached with 31 Positive reviews. Points = 1

  • When a Review is submitted by someone who has previously submitted a Review, only the latest Review will count towards the Review Score.

  • If a Care Home does not have a review in the last 24 months, then it will not have a Review Score.
